Health Technology Assessment v2

This second version will encompass how the design of the clinical trial will be in order to gather solid evidence against current gold standard and the assessment related to the performance of the AlleScreening device

Health Technology Assessment v1

This is the first version of the Health Technology Assessment. It defines the criteria that a device for detecting allergies in the PoC should meet to be cost-effective against current clinical practice.
